嵌入式软件工程师大学专业如何规划未来职业发展?

随着科技的飞速发展,嵌入式软件工程师这一职业逐渐成为热门。那么,作为嵌入式软件工程师大学专业的学生,如何规划自己的未来职业发展呢?本文将从以下几个方面为您解答。

一、明确职业定位

首先,你需要明确自己的职业定位。嵌入式软件工程师主要负责嵌入式系统的软件开发,包括硬件设备驱动、中间件、应用程序等。在大学期间,你可以通过以下途径来明确自己的职业定位:

  1. 参加嵌入式相关课程和项目:通过学习嵌入式系统原理、编程语言、硬件接口等方面的知识,了解嵌入式软件工程师的工作内容。
  2. 关注行业动态:关注嵌入式领域的最新技术、应用和发展趋势,了解市场需求和就业前景。
  3. 与嵌入式工程师交流:参加嵌入式技术交流活动,与行业专家、前辈交流,了解他们的工作经验和职业发展路径。

二、提升专业技能

嵌入式软件工程师需要具备以下专业技能:

  1. 编程语言:熟练掌握C/C++、Python、Java等编程语言,尤其是C/C++,因为它是嵌入式系统开发的主要语言。
  2. 硬件知识:了解常用硬件接口、外设、处理器等基础知识,为后续开发打下基础。
  3. 软件开发工具:熟练使用集成开发环境(IDE)、版本控制工具、调试工具等。
  4. 操作系统:了解常见的嵌入式操作系统,如Linux、RTOS等。
  5. 通信协议:熟悉常用的通信协议,如TCP/IP、CAN、USB等。

三、拓展实践经验

实践经验对于嵌入式软件工程师来说至关重要。以下是一些拓展实践经验的途径:

  1. 参与实验室项目:加入嵌入式实验室,参与导师的研究项目,积累实际开发经验。
  2. 参加比赛:参加全国大学生电子设计竞赛、物联网大赛等,锻炼自己的实际操作能力。
  3. 实习:在嵌入式相关企业实习,了解企业工作流程,积累工作经验。

四、拓展人际关系

人际关系对于职业发展具有重要意义。以下是一些建议:

  1. 加入嵌入式技术社群:参加线上或线下的嵌入式技术社群,结识同行,拓展人脉。
  2. 参加行业活动:参加嵌入式技术研讨会、论坛等活动,结识行业专家、企业招聘负责人。
  3. 建立个人品牌:通过撰写技术博客、发表论文等方式,提升自己在行业内的知名度。

五、持续学习

嵌入式技术更新换代迅速,持续学习是嵌入式软件工程师必备的品质。以下是一些建议:

  1. 关注技术动态:关注嵌入式领域的最新技术、应用和发展趋势。
  2. 参加培训课程:参加嵌入式相关培训课程,提升自己的专业技能。
  3. 阅读专业书籍:阅读嵌入式系统、编程语言、硬件接口等方面的专业书籍,丰富自己的知识储备。

案例分析

小明是一名嵌入式软件工程专业的大四学生。他在大学期间积极参与实验室项目,熟练掌握了C/C++、Linux等编程语言,并具备一定的硬件知识。他还参加了全国大学生电子设计竞赛,获得了优异成绩。毕业后,小明进入了一家嵌入式设备生产企业,担任嵌入式软件工程师。在工作中,他不断学习新技术,积极参与项目研发,为公司创造了显著效益。

总结

作为一名嵌入式软件工程师大学专业的学生,明确职业定位、提升专业技能、拓展实践经验、拓展人际关系和持续学习是规划未来职业发展的关键。通过不断努力,相信你一定能够在嵌入式领域取得优异的成绩。

猜你喜欢:禾蛙平台怎么分佣